Somorjai Imre

1914 - 1996

Imre Somorjai was a poster artist. He graduated at the Academy of Applied Arts in 1941. Afterwards he worked as a poster designer.

He designed many movie posters in a traditional pictorial realist style. This popular, photo-like style, which originated from the Art Deco, was popular even in the late 1940s. His style somewhat altered in the 1950s, due to the strong influence of the socialist realism.

After this period he was able to adapt to the new tendencies and throughout his career he mostly designed movie posters. He designed many posters during the 1960s, using the new, modern techniques. He was very versatile and worked in many different styles. Around 1970s he designed a few Pop Art posters.                                                                                                                                           .
